Hi i was about to go ahead and replace the clutch on my 318is but i havn't got the right socket bit to take the pressure plate off! anyone got any ideas to which size bit i need?? it's one of these star shaped socket bits just dunno what size is needed..

clutch should be an allen key type bolt.

IIRC its 6mm

best type to get is a socket one and use a ratchet making sure that it does not slip off.

the bolts are really soft and you will mangle the inside if you slip off the bolt, leaving you no option other than chisseling them off.
